Harry Styles’ Record Becomes The Best-Selling Of 2022

Harry Styles has outdone himself. He has achieved a chart double, debuting at No. 1 on both the album and single charts. ‘Harry’s House,’ his third solo album, debuted at No. 1 and is presently the fastest-selling album of 2022.

It’s the first time in 2022 that someone has achieved a chart double, with Ed Sheeran’s album ‘=’ and Elton John’s ‘Merry Christmas’ topping the charts towards the end of last year. This week, Styles’ latest album sold over 113,000 copies, outselling both his 2017 self-titled debut (57,000) and 2019’s ‘Fine Line’ (49,000).

M Huncho’s debut solo album, ‘Chasing Euphoria,’ hit Number Five on the album charts, while Everything Everything’s ‘Raw Data Feel,’ reached Number Four, setting a new career high.

Styles’ track ‘As It Was’ is also at the top of the singles list. This single has now been at No. 1 for the longest time this year. ‘Late Night Talking’ is at Number Two, while ‘Music For A Sushi Restaurant’ is at Number Three, according to other Styles tracks.

Styles played Wet Leg’s ‘Wet Dream’ for BBC Radio 1’s ‘Live Lounge’ earlier this week. The pop star stopped by the BBC studio on 23rd May to perform four songs ahead of his intimate ‘One Night Only’ event at London’s Brixton Academy.
